For a richer flavor, use browned butter instead of melted butter. Simply melt the butter in a saucepan over medium heat and cook until it turns a nutty brown color. Let it cool slightly before using. Feel free to experiment with different flavorings! Add a teaspoon of vanilla extract, a pinch of cardamom, or some lemon zest to the batter for a unique twist. Kropser is best enjoyed fresh, but leftovers can be stored in the refrigerator for up to 2 days. Reheat gently in the oven or microwave before serving.
